nstallation technology of prestressed cross plate with a circular hole

Pre installed short to the plate with a circular hole
1 scope
This technology is applicable outside the brick and concrete structure, brick mold, plate mode, frame structure prestressed concrete hollow plate (long and short).
2 construction preparation
2.1 materials and equipment:
2.1.1 prestressed plate with a circular hole: there should be no cracks, warping, and other defects. Product should comply with the quality requirements, should have a factory certificate. Country license components, products should be required to have the license number.
2.1.2 cement: the label over No. 325 of slag Portland cement and ordinary Portland cement and Portland cement. Cement factory certificate, required for the second interview.
2.1.3 sand: sand.
2.1.4 tools: steel Board, pry, casing, pipe supports, 100mmx100mm wood pillars, tools, hard frame formwork fixture, and so on.
2.2 operating conditions
2.2.1 plate with a circular hole into stacked in a specified place, piling yard should be flat and solid, 300mm wood close to the rings or distance plate, align the wood, there shall be no corner slabs, stacking height of no more than 10 blocks. Different panels, piled up.
2.2.2 floors before installation according to the design drawings, check, and check the quality of the plate with a circular hole, deformation, breakage, damages shall not be used.
2.2.3 extreme hole, by Han 50mm before they go out M2.5 mortar Grouting. Installing the front should check whether well plugging. Mortar from the extreme distance to 60mm. Pre-short end anchor plate with a circular hole plate stiffened (bearded wheat), casing should be straightened out, bent 45 ° bend, bend not into a dog leg to prevent faults.
2.2.4 component if there is damage, but through the reinforcement of fair use, and design joint research on reinforcing measures and changes after negotiated procedures only allow installation.
3 operational processes
3.1 process:
Screed or hard Board frame formwork line lifting floor adjust tying or welding anchor bar

3.2 screed or rigid frame formwork: plate with a circular hole before installation clean the top of the wall or beam, checking the elevation and axis dimensions, according to the design requirements of cement mortar screeds, thickness for 1.5~20mm, with the ratio of 1:3. In the in-situ concrete wall mounting plate with a circular hole, General wall concrete strength reached more than 4MPa, installed. Installation plate with a circular hole or by using frame formwork methods: by the end of the elevation of 100mx100mm wood with steel or wooden pillars supporting the load-bearing wall, above the party bearing slab of wood to the straight, steel or wooden pillar bottom pad through long hand, Poles root wood wedge back to ensure slab elevation.
3.3 line of position: in a load bearing wall or beam of prestressed concrete hollow plate side, according to design drawings and drawing board seam line should be marked on the beam or wall plate model, press design open seams between plates with a circular hole, when design provided, Board width is generally 40mm. Joints wider than 60mm, shall be reinforced according to design requirements.
3.4 lifting floor: uniform force lifting requires the lifting point, surface level, avoiding torsional warping cracking. Such as walls with cement mortar screeds, sprinkled on the floor before a wall or beam lifting pigment slurry (water/cement ratio 0.45). According to the design drawings to check the wall plate number is correct and accordingly may not be misplaced. Line end alignment during installation, slowly decreased after the stand allows decoupling.
3.5 adjust position: lever toggle plate end, plate ends up wall length and distance between plates in accordance with design drawings.
3.6 tying or welding anchor bar: short Board, will end out of a sheet anchor bar (bearded wheat) collated and bend into a 45 ° bend and cross each other. Tie 1 φ 6 connection bars at the intersection. Joints should not be less than 40mm, is greater than 60mm, shall be reinforced according to design requirements. Is strictly prohibited on the anchor bar bent under 90 ° or to the Board. Bent anchor bar bushings when slow bend to prevent bending and breaking. If he is to board a long time, after installation according to drawings will be welding anchor bar, 1 φ 12 long bars, end each plate out of the prestressed steel plate end out of a sheet steel with another isolated spot, but at least every Board spot 4. Meet the requirements of specification for welding of welding quality.
4 quality criteria
4.1 project:
4.1.1 hoisting strength must conform to the design requirements, such as when there is no requirement, should not be lower than the design strength of 70%. Check the widget factory certificate.
Type, location, point 4.1.2 component anchoring must comply with the design requirements and no damage. Check the lifting records.
4.2 Basic project:
4.2.1 elevation, slurry, end plug holes, seam width should comply with the design requirements and the provisions of the code.
4.2.2 welded joints smooth surface, no dents, weld, and weld length to meet the requirements, the joints free of cracks, pores, inclusions and undercuts.
4.2.3 allowable deviation
Floor shelving length: ± 10MM standard check.
Small floor surface height difference:
Plaster 5mm
Don't plaster 3mm
5 finished product protection
5.1 at the plate with a circular hole in the transport and stacking of different panels should be stacked. Stacking ground leveling and tamping, stacking plates and when there is a gap between the ground and drainage measures, transportation Board assembling firm, in case of moving, jumping, or dumping, both on the plate and concrete at rope contact, gasket should be used to protect it.
5.2 structure of concrete wall when installing the floor, under normal circumstances, concrete strength in wall 4MPa above, installed floor.
5.3 short to the pre on the plate with a circular hole, which allowed rejection digging smaller holes, and continuously break two ribs, gently scrape, and must not damage the rest of the Board; when you need to tick a lot of holes in the plate, should be invited to designers to calculate and reinforcement. For the long boards are also only allowed rejection of small holes and not hurt and the main bar, if there are difficulties, should be invited to designers to calculate the relative reinforcement.
5.4 anchorage plate with a circular hole reinforced to properly protect, no bending or breaking.
5.5 after you buckle the plates and middle of the Board should be supported to ensure construction safety and installation quality of the floor.
5.6 installation floor must not tread on the beam.
6 quality problems to be noticed
6.1 Installing the unqualified floor: before you install the floor not only to check the certificate, you should also check for cracks or other defects. Prevention is in place and found not qualified.
6.2 end of lap length in the bearing is not enough: installation not allowed, pull both ends of lap length. Or feel free to move the panels after installation.
6.3 floor blind stitch: not according to the design drawings before installation drawing width line; hoisting without cable in place other people feel free to move the Board, blind, will cause the floor joints.
6.4 lap false floor and support: gusset plate should be checked before the wall elevations, good mortar screed, lining of water the mud during pulping.
6.5 plug hole too shallow and floor anchorage bar broke: check the holes before buckle-blocking design requirements. Short plates anchoring stiffened to straighten out, in accordance with the regulations tying rebar to prevent under pressure into the wall, long to the welding of plate anchorage reinforcement in accordance with the regulations.
